    MiraDry, a revolutionary treatment for excessive underarm sweating, has gained popularity in Chicago for its effectiveness and convenience. However, like any medical procedure, it is natural for patients to inquire about potential side effects. Post-treatment side effects are generally mild and temporary. Commonly reported side effects include temporary swelling, redness, and tenderness in the treated area, which typically resolve within a few days. Some patients may also experience a slight increase in underarm hair growth due to the disruption of hair follicles during the procedure. These effects are usually manageable with over-the-counter pain relief and home care. It is important to follow your provider's post-treatment instructions to ensure a smooth recovery. While rare, more serious side effects can occur, but these are typically associated with the individual's unique medical history and are discussed thoroughly during the consultation process. Overall, the benefits of miraDry often outweigh the temporary side effects, making it a preferred choice for many in Chicago seeking long-term relief from excessive sweating.

    Understanding the Potential Side Effects of miraDry in Chicago

    As a medical professional, it's crucial to provide clear and accurate information about any treatment, including miraDry, to ensure patients are well-informed. miraDry is a non-invasive procedure designed to reduce underarm sweat and odor. While it is generally safe, like any medical treatment, it can have some side effects.

    Common side effects include temporary swelling, redness, and tenderness in the treated area, which typically resolve within a few days. Some patients may experience temporary numbness or tingling, but this usually subsides as the area heals. It's important to note that these side effects are normal and are part of the body's natural response to the treatment.

    Rare but possible side effects might include blistering or changes in skin pigmentation. These are usually mild and resolve on their own. However, if you experience any severe or persistent side effects, it's essential to contact your provider immediately.
